StashlyVN Review

Cards of Change presents an unusual fusion: a single-player card game wrapped around a body-transformation narrative with explicit adult themes. Developed by and Null, the game casts you as someone desperate enough to summon a forgotten deity through occult ritual. The catch—and the entire mechanical premise—is that this god will only negotiate through cards.

Gameplay revolves around a streamlined implementation of Donsol, a minimalist tabletop card system. You'll face a small deck and make tactical decisions about which cards to engage, building toward a win condition while the narrative unfolds around your choices. The card mechanics are intentionally spare, keeping focus on the transformative fantasy rather than complex strategy. This simplicity works in the game's favor; it remains accessible while maintaining tension through each dealt hand.

and Null leans into the adult content with purpose: the transformation sequences and intimate moments center on insect metamorphosis and related themes, presented with explicit scenes rather than implication. If that's not your interest, the game's content warnings are clear and front-loaded. The writing treats the subject matter seriously rather than comedically, which gives the fantasy weight despite its niche appeal.

Technically, Cards of Change runs on HTML5 and compiles to Windows, macOS, Linux, and Android, meaning it's genuinely portable across devices. The 2D art supports the dreamlike atmosphere of summoning and transformation. At version 2.8, the game appears stable, though the sparse screenshot count suggests modest scope—expect 30-60 minutes of play rather than a sprawling visual novel.
